A close-up view of the Obamas For the past three years, former Chicago Tribune photographer Pete Souza has served as chief White House photographer. He and his staff have mostly unfettered access, allowing them to document the Obama presidency, getting photographs that the Washington press corps cannot. Here are some of the moments the White House photographers caught during the past few months.
